Babies go on Treasure Hunt!

It was a very festive day in our baby room. We are very strong believers that babies need to learn life skills as much as our toddlers and pre-schoolers do. So, Christmas being so near and all, we decided to send our babies on a treasure hunt.

We created new baskets, filled them with exciting goodies and hid them in different corners of the room. Babies had lots of fun finding them all. Our girls got rather carried away in the middle of it all and they hid objects of various sizes and use in Weetabix. They call it exploring textures and materials.
